A catalyst for reforming a hydrocarbon, characterized in that it comprises any of (1) a composite oxide having a composition represented by the following formula: aM.bNi.cMg.dO wherein a, b, c and d denote molar ratios, and a + b + c = 1, 0.02 <= a <= 0.99, 0.01 <= b <= 0.99, 0.01 <= c <= 0.97, and d is a number required for oxygen atoms to achieve the electrical neutrality with cationic elements, and M is at least one element selected from among Ti, Zr, Hf, V, Nb, Ta, Cr, Mo, W, Mn, Cu, Zn, Cd, Al and Si, (2) a composite oxide prepared by adding at least one oxide selected from silica, alumina and a zeolite to one or both of said composite oxide and an oxide containing Ni and Mg and (3) a composite oxide prepared by adding at least one oxide selected from silica, alumina and a zeolite to an oxide containing Ni and Mg, and allowing the resultant mixed oxide to carry a platinum group metal; and a method for reforming a hydrocarbon comprising using the catalyst. |
